Mitti King I Jaali (Moroccan Collection): Open Vertical-Slot Terracotta Screen & Ventilation Block
Enhance your architecture with the Mitti King I Jaali, a practical and premium product from The House of Terracotta – a leading Indian brand specializing in natural, high-quality clay architectural elements. This "I" design (named for its two vertical slots resembling the letter "I") is crafted for modern frameless or seamless horizontal installations, creating a continuous, joint-free pattern when laid side-by-side. The square frame with two open vertical rectangles provides excellent ventilation, abundant natural light diffusion, and clean, linear shadow effects, while the natural terracotta material offers superior breathability, thermal comfort, and durability in India's tropical and humid climates like Kerala.
The I Jaali is specially engineered in the Moroccan Collection to offer a contemporary twist on traditional jali work — ideal for balcony parapets, façade cladding, pergolas, partition screens, garden features, and decorative walls where maximum openness and airflow are desired. When installed horizontally, it gives a seamless, continuous look; vertical mixing with other patterns is not recommended due to size differences, but the larger scale and open vertical design give a bold, functional presence compared to more intricate or closed jali patterns.
